Tests on the cooling efficiency of shuttered versus louvred bonnets.

Identifier  ExFiles\Box 119\3\  scan0037
Date  12th March 1914
  
Wor{Arthur Wormald - General Works Manager}/Mcr26/L12314.

Re tests with Shuttered Bonnets. X.1085

J.{Mr Johnson W.M.} 12-3-14.

R.{Sir Henry Royce} We attach herewith Mr Hives report
E.{Mr Elliott - Chief Engineer} on the above experiment, the origin of which
Na.{Mr Nadin} was a request from Mr Nadin's department
Mr Dalley.stating that Mr Johnson had been enquiring
whether or not the shuttered type of
Bonnet is as efficient as the louvred type
with regard to engine cooling.

p. Wor.{Arthur Wormald - General Works Manager}
